What does Sunshine have that Liberty doesn't? Liberty got the 2.0 upgrades.

 

 

Sunshine has waterworks, Liberty just has the twister slide. Sunshine also has some extra dining options Liberty doesn't (the asian place, Italian place, Shake Spot, Havana bar, maybe some others) and I think that's it. I'm sure someone else can let me know if I missed something.
